I know of only one freeware programme that will edit mp3s WITHOUT re-encoding, & that one's quite basic (mp3DirectCut). All others will re-encode in the editing process. Say I start out with an mp3 encoded at 192 bits, I then edit it & then save as high as 320bits, I'm not upgrading, I'm making an mp3 of an mp3, hence I'm losing quality.
